Channel sales is any revenue a vendor generates through third-party partners (resellers, MSPs, distributors, referrals) rather than through its direct sales team.
Channel sales, or indirect sales, is the go-to-market motion where partners carry the sales cycle on behalf of the vendor. It is measured, forecast, and compensated separately from direct sales and requires its own operating model, tooling, and analytics.
A channel team recruits partners, enables them, gives them pipeline tools (deal reg, quoting), and measures partner-sourced and partner-influenced revenue. A PRM is the operating system for channel sales.
In most B2B categories, channel sales eventually outgrows direct sales in reach and cost efficiency. Vendors that master it scale further per dollar of go-to-market spend.
